A short story from Roxane Gay’s recently re-released collection is available online for free.

Head to Literary Hub to read “Sweet on the Tongue” from Ayiti, which explores the Haitian diaspora experience.

The work was originally published by a small press but is now widely available through a re-release by Grove Press.

Gay, who recently received a Lambda Literary Award, is the author of three bestsellers — Bad FeministDifficult Women, and Hunger — among other books.

Her work has also appeared in The New York Times, and she is currently working on television and film projects.
